Transaction 077461fc65cb2e23e67cec609317daa689a7dbf04da9ec06a58296d2e59cc8e3
1 Input
1 Output
-
077461fc65cb2e23e67cec609317daa689a7dbf04da9ec06a58296d2e59cc8e3:0
- value
- 517982
- script pubkey
- OP_0 OP_PUSHBYTES_20 07ba3595421ef73205ea353c33543e0e6d05accd
- address
- bc1qq7art92zrmmnyp02x57rx4p7peksttxdd5hz9s